Eligible organizations must have an official nonprofit designation as shown by incorporation in the State of Maryland and Federal 501(c)(3) tax-exempt designation. Organizations without those designations must obtain a fiscal sponsor (see below for more information on fiscal sponsorship). Organizations must also be in good standing with the State of Maryland, as evidenced by a current Certificate of Good Standing.
A fiscal sponsor serves as the administrative entity for organizations that are not yet recognized as tax-exempt by the Internal Revenue Service. The fiscal sponsor provides fiduciary oversight, financial management, and other administrative services on behalf of the grantee, including receiving and disbursing BCYF grant funds to the grantee.
Organizations and programs without a Federal 501(c)(3) tax-exempt status must use a fiscal sponsor to secure BCYF grant funding.
